Huh, hadn't thought of that. It's a small code change, but I'm leaning towards keeping the current code as we'd still need a comment to explain why KVM sets all bits by default. And in the unlikely case that we royally screw up and fail to call kvm_cpu_cap_init() on a word, starting with 0xff would result in all features in the uninitialized word being treated as supported.
